    Bounds3 marks

    A car covers 660 m (to the nearest 10 m) in 3 s (to the nearest second). Work out the lower bound of its speed, to 2 decimal places.

    Direct and Inverse Proportion Depth3 marks

    y is directly proportional to x^3. When x = 3, y = 54. Work out y when x = 5.

    The Cosine Rule3 marks

    A triangle has sides of 6 cm and 9 cm with an angle of 120° between them. Work out the third side, to 1 decimal place.

    Conditional Probability3 marks

    A bag holds 4 red, 3 blue and 2 green counters. Two are taken without replacement. Given neither is green, what is the probability both are red?
